That’s my way from Coromandel to Tauranga, Rotorua, Taupo Lake Waikaremoana and Lake Waikareiti to Napier. That’s a long way to drive and the last part included the longest gravel road I’ve done so far - 90km! That was fun, though I was a wee bit worried about Charlie’s health in some parts. My tramp around Lake Waikareiti included a special surprise. Kind of accidentally I stepped into my first hunting trip ever. At Sandy Bay Hut, where I stayed for the night, a beautiful small house on the white sanded lakeshore I met a couple of hunters out for red deer. So lucky me I gott my share of what they shot. Yipiehey! - We had an amazing BBQ and I’m still carrying about three kilos of stag meat at the moment, yummy! - Now, having relaxed for two days in Napier, the funny Art Deco town on the east coast I’m about to depart to the Toingariro NP.
